1.1 This test method covers requirements for weighing and marking tents for use in the sports of backpacking and mountaineering.

1.2 This test method may contain test methods that do not entirely simulate real life situations. The test methods are designed to give reproducible results in a laboratory and, thereby, a means for product comparison.

1.3 The values stated in SI units are to be regarded as the standard. Inch-pound units appearing in parentheses are for information only.

1.4 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use.

The minimum and packaged weight of a tent are properties used by consumers to evaluate tents. The weight may also be used for specifications, manufacturing standards, and quality control.
